An update rolling out now to Android users has updated the gun emoji to appear as a toy water pistol, in line with recent changes by other vendors. It seems inevitable in retrospect. While vendors might have baulked at Apple's overnight redesign of the 🔫 Pistol emoji in 2016; the tide has turned and now many won't want to be left on the opposite side of the fence. Apple has updated the appearance of the paella emoji on iOS to resemble the traditional version of the dish, from its home town of Valencia. The paella emoji, listed in Unicode as 🥘 Shallow Pan of Food, was originally approved as part of Unicode 9.0, and added to iOS 10.2 in December 2016.
